Transaction 251cb07659fcba9c10100b6ff433e30e55aca4c497a917166b64903472a26ea4
1 Input
1 Output
-
251cb07659fcba9c10100b6ff433e30e55aca4c497a917166b64903472a26ea4:0
- value
- 1066000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2271d17d40d27a4c2fcbccb25f33bb6f68a1056b OP_EQUAL
- address
- 34q9FJRuz1CpJA36BUW9UWaVJr3Mz7HpGB